Tonight I tried making a seitan roast stuffed with dressing.  It turned out wonderful!  My thought is to maybe make one of these and a big salad for Thanksgiving or Christmas meals so D and I have foods to eat.

I used the recipe found at Post Punk Kitchen for Seitan Roast Stuffed with Shiitakes and Leeks.  I used what I had on hand.  Portabellas and sweet onions and added shredded carrot, shredded apple, celery.

Seitan Roast.

Picture from PPK.  I forgot to get one of mine and it didn’t last long enough for me to nab one when I remembered.

I paired this with salad and a homemade gravy using onions, mushrooms, garlic, broth, mushroom soup, nutritional yeast, flour, salt, pepper and other seasonings as wanted.
